    I think you guys are overhyping Mason. I've been following him since he broke through with Plymouth before they were twice relegated and he's definitely got potential but I don't think he's on the level of Scannell and Brady and definitely not Treacy and Coleman. He's still young but still he's never been a prolific scorer (granted he didn't have a full season in the Championship in 09/10 and, though he was a regular with Plymouth in League One last season, they were ****e and were under constant threat of going under).

    Worm I appreciate what you're saying, and I'd always feign to someone that has followed a particular player, but with a bit of luck the type of players we have coming through are those who will all contribute to the scoring, rather than one out-and-out goalscorer as we have presently, like we were pre-Robbie. Under Charlton, and to an extent McCarthy, we were a threat from all angles. mcGrath, Moran, Houghton, Whelan, Sheedy, Townsend, QUinn, Cascarino, Aldo, Stan, Dinny, all were capable of putting one away for us.
    Presently Robbie lightens the load for everyone else a lot. It's the only thing that worries me about him retiring - the rest of the team aren't prolific enough as a group.
